Intense Domestic Competition: The Rise of Chinese Auto Brands
The Chinese automotive industry has undergone a dramatic transformation in recent years. Domestic brands like BYD, Nio, and Xpeng are no longer mere also-rans; they are formidable competitors, rapidly gaining market share and technological prowess. Their aggressive pricing strategies, often fueled by government subsidies and economies of scale, directly challenge established foreign players. This intense competition is a primary factor contributing to foreign automakers' struggles in China.
- Growing market share of Chinese brands: Domestic brands are aggressively capturing market share, particularly in the electric vehicle (EV) segment, leaving many foreign automakers scrambling to keep pace.
- Technological innovations by domestic competitors: Chinese automakers are rapidly innovating, particularly in areas like battery technology, autonomous driving, and connected car features.
- Government incentives favoring domestic automakers: Government policies often prioritize the growth of domestic brands, providing financial incentives and preferential treatment.
- Price competitiveness of Chinese vehicles: Domestically produced vehicles frequently offer comparable features and quality at significantly lower prices, directly impacting consumer purchasing decisions.
Cultural and Consumer Preferences: Understanding the Unique Chinese Market
Beyond price, understanding the nuances of Chinese consumer preferences is crucial for success. Brand image, social status, and advanced technological features play a far more significant role than in many other markets. Chinese consumers are discerning and informed, heavily influenced by online reviews and social media trends. Ignoring these cultural factors is a recipe for failure for foreign automakers in China.
- Preference for specific features and technologies: Chinese consumers often prioritize specific features and technologies, such as large touchscreens, adv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S), and connected car functionalities.
- Impact of social media and online reviews: Social media platforms like WeChat and Weibo are crucial for shaping consumer perception; negative online reviews can severely damage a brand's reputation.
- Importance of brand reputation and image: Brand reputation and image are paramount; foreign brands must cultivate a strong and positive brand image tailored to the Chinese market.
- The influence of social status and prestige: Car ownership in China often signifies social status, leading to a strong preference for luxury and premium brands.
Regulatory Hurdles and Import Tariffs: Navigating the Chinese Automotive Landscape
Navigating China's regulatory environment presents significant challenges for foreign automakers. High import tariffs and taxes increase the cost of imported vehicles, making them less competitive. Furthermore, the complexities of homologation and certification processes, along with stringent emission standards and environmental regulations, add considerable time and expense to market entry.
- High import tariffs and taxes: Significant import duties and taxes inflate the final price of imported vehicles, impacting their price competitiveness.
- Stringent emission standards and regulations: China has increasingly stringent emission standards and environmental regulations, demanding substantial investment in compliance.
- Complex homologation and certification procedures: The process of obtaining the necessary approvals and certifications can be lengthy and cumbersome.
- Bureaucratic hurdles and administrative challenges: Foreign automakers often face bureaucratic hurdles and administrative challenges in navigating the Chinese regulatory system.
Strategic Adaptations: Successful Strategies for Foreign Automakers in China
While the challenges are considerable, several foreign automakers have successfully adapted their strategies to thrive in the Chinese market. Localization – adapting manufacturing, marketing, and product development to suit local preferences – is key. Successful joint ventures and strategic partnerships with local companies offer valuable access to the market, distribution networks, and a deeper understanding of the cultural landscape.
- Successful localization strategies (e.g., customized models): Offering customized models specifically designed to meet the needs and preferences of Chinese consumers is crucial.
- Effective marketing campaigns tailored to the Chinese market: Marketing campaigns must resonate with Chinese consumers, utilizing appropriate channels and messaging.
- Examples of successful joint ventures and partnerships: Joint ventures and strategic partnerships provide access to local expertise and resources.
- Importance of strong after-sales service and customer support: Providing exceptional after-sales service and customer support builds trust and loyalty.
